All requests for public records must be submitted
using the accompanying online
or
print form. The Requestor must fill out each portion that is
applicable to the request made. The fully completed form shall be
submitted to the Custodian of Records:
Kathryn A. Quick
Deputy Clerk, Board of Chosen Freeholders
County Administration Building
20 Grove Street
Post Office Box 3000
Somerville, New Jersey 08876-1262 |
The print version of the form may be mailed or
dropped off in person to the Custodian of Records at the above address
or faxed to (908) 231-8754. The online version will be sent
electronically to the Custodian of Records once the "submit" button is
clicked.
Please note, however, the online form is an abbreviated version of
the official notice. In some cases you will be asked to also fill out
the official form.

Public records will normally be available in
accordance with P.L. 2001, c. 404, within seven (7) business days. Some
records will be immediately available. In general:
- Immediate access ordinarily shall be granted to budgets, certain
bills, vouchers, contracts, including collective negotiations and
individual employment contracts, and public employee salary and
overtime information. Minutes of public meetings will be generally
available immediately after the minutes have been approved by the
Board of Chosen Freeholders.
- Records which are not readily available or which will require a
search of records will be made available as soon as possible and the
Requestor will be provided with an interim report within seven (7)
business days indicating the amount of time which will be required to
complete the search of the records.
- Except as otherwise provided by law or regulation, the fee
assessed for the duplication of a printed record shall be: first page
to tenth page, $0.75 per page; eleventh page to twentieth page, $0.50
per page; all pages over twenty, $0.25 per page/
- Where a request is for a copy in a format other than a photocopy,
reasonable efforts will be made to provide the information in the
format requested. There will be an additional charge based on the
costs involved in providing the copy in the format requested.
- Where a legal determination must be made as to whether the records
are "public records" as provided by law, the request will be reviewed
by County Counsel and will be generally provided immediately after the
Custodian of Records receives the determination from the County
Counsel or a Court that the records should be provided.
- There is no fee for inspecting a public record during normal
business hours.
Appeal Rights
Any person who is denied, in whole or in part, access
to any record he or she requests, may appeal the denial either through
the filing of an action in Somerset County Superior Court or by filing a
complaint with the
New
Jersey Government Records Council.
